Varieties of Care Coated
Lengthy-term care insurance policies typically cowl a spectrum of care. Nursing house care is a staple, offering 24/7 medical supervision. House well being care permits for care within the consolation of your personal house, with nurses and aides visiting repeatedly. Grownup day care gives structured actions and help through the day, liberating up caregivers. Every choice caters to completely different conditions and preferences.
Profit Fee Construction
Profit funds are sometimes structured as a each day or month-to-month allowance. For instance, a coverage would possibly pay a set quantity per day for nursing house care. The quantity will depend upon the specifics of your coverage and the kind of care wanted. It is like a pre-determined funds on your care, serving to you handle prices successfully.
Fee Choices for Providers
Insurance policies usually provide varied fee choices for long-term care companies. Some insurance policies would possibly pay on to the care supplier, whereas others would possibly reimburse you for bills. This lets you select the tactic that most closely fits your wants and monetary scenario. For example, some insurance policies would possibly provide a set month-to-month fee for a specified stage of care, whereas others would possibly present a share of your eligible bills.

Widespread Misconceptions About Lengthy-Time period Care Insurance coverage
Some folks maintain incorrect beliefs about long-term care insurance coverage. One widespread false impression is that Medicare will cowl all long-term care bills. This is not true; Medicare primarily covers short-term expert nursing care, not the continued, extra intensive care usually wanted. One other false impression is that long-term care insurance coverage is just for the rich. It is a invaluable device for people of all socioeconomic backgrounds, offering peace of thoughts and monetary safety for the long run.
Understanding these realities is crucial to creating an knowledgeable resolution.
